What is the SFP-10G-SR Datasheet and How is it Used?

The SFP-10G-SR Datasheet is a technical document that details the performance, physical characteristics, and operational parameters of a 10 Gigabit Small Form-Factor Pluggable (SFP+) transceiver designed for short-reach applications. Think of it as the blueprint for a tiny but mighty device that connects your network equipment at lightning-fast speeds. These transceivers are pluggable modules, meaning they can be easily inserted into compatible network devices like switches, routers, and network interface cards (NICs). The "SR" in SFP-10G-SR stands for Short Reach, indicating its intended use over shorter distances, typically up to 300 meters, using multi-mode fiber optic cables. Understanding the information within the SFP-10G-SR Datasheet is paramount for ensuring network compatibility, optimal performance, and successful deployment.

When you examine an SFP-10G-SR Datasheet, you'll find critical information that helps you make informed decisions. This includes:

  • Optical Specifications: Wavelength, transmit power, receive sensitivity, and maximum link budget.
  • Electrical Specifications: Data rates, voltage requirements, and power consumption.
  • Environmental Conditions: Operating temperature range, storage temperature, and humidity levels.
  • Physical Dimensions: Size and weight of the transceiver.
  • Connector Type: Typically, LC duplex connectors are used for SR modules.

Below is a simplified representation of key parameters you'd typically find on an SFP-10G-SR Datasheet:

Parameter Typical Value
Data Rate 10.3125 Gbps
Wavelength 850 nm
Max Distance (Multi-mode Fiber) 300 meters
Connector Type LC Duplex
